PROGRAM DESCRIPTION
Turning Points, located in Newport, Vermont, is a psycho educational day treatment program for youth with emotional and behavioral challenges and learning disabilities. Four classrooms of students in grades 1-12 provide a core curriculum which consists of language arts, science, social studies and math. A licensed special educator oversees classroom instruction and provides educational case management. Mental health case managers and therapists direct the individual therapy and other clinical services. Therapeutic behavior management occurs throughout the day as students interact with staff and their peers. These interactions and interventions help students recognize problem behaviors, develop strategies to address them, and provide opportunities to practice positive strategies. Through the efforts of Turning Points we have significantly reduced the need for students with serious behaviors to be sent to costly residential programs outside of the region.
